All-Clad Stainless Steel Set

🌿 CLEAN & SAFE

High-performance everyday stainless steel cooking

Materials

  • 18/10 stainless steel
  • Fully clad aluminum core

Common claims

  • Professional-grade tri-ply
  • Oven and broiler safe
  • Even heating

Concerns / watch-outs

  • Premium price point compared with budget stainless sets
  • Some people with nickel sensitivity may prefer alternative alloys

Notes

A benchmark stainless steel set; when uncoated it is completely free of PFAS and extremely versatile in most home kitchens.

Cast Iron Grill Pan

🌿 CLEAN & SAFE

Indoor grilling of meats, vegetables, and fish

Materials

  • Seasoned cast iron

Common claims

  • Grill marks without an outdoor grill
  • High-heat searing

Concerns / watch-outs

  • Ridged surface is harder to clean; build-up in channels if not maintained
  • Heavier than grill pan alternatives

Notes

Same excellent safety profile as standard cast iron — no coatings, just seasoned iron. A great alternative to non-stick grill pans.
